Last fall, conservatives in Congress managed to include funding for abstinence-only-until-marriage programs in the Senate health care reform bill. Currently, an extension for the Title V abstinence-only-until-marriage state grant programs remains in the Senate bill that will serve as the backbone of the final health care package. The Title V abstinence-only-until-marriage program expired in June 2009 and had not been renewed by Congress. This extension equals $250 million for failed abstinence-only-until-marriage programs over the next five years...
